I picked an Ibanez SR 755 in October. I have a SR 5005 as my main bass and love it. But I wanted the SR 755 for a more traditional passive tone. I keep it in passive mode and favor the neck pickup and it sounds great. But I haven't found the right strings for it yet, I want some old school thump but still with good clarity, I have been through the following sets with it-
LaBella Gold tapewounds- I really loved the sound overall but the B string was way too dark and undefined.
GHS Pressure wounds- good strings that I have used in the past, but I find them too high tension generally, and not quite thumpy enough.
DR Legend flats- I was surprised how great the B string sounded and liked the overall tone and feel. My fav of the 4 sets of strings I tried so far. But they have gotten a little too dark over time, maybe I just like newer flats?
DR Sunbeams- sounded awesome but not really the overall sound I'm going with for this bass.
So I'm thinking either tapes or flats for this bass. Maybe tapes by a different brand than LaBella will have a better B? Or please recommend some brighter flats that aren't too high tension (I know people like chromes but their tension is too high).
